Jobiglo

No results.

Senior Software Engineer – Java & Spring Boot

mastercard

New
Senior 🇬🇧 English
Java Spring Boot Microservices RDBMS

Job description

About the role

Mastercard’s Payment Networks team is seeking a Senior Software Engineer to advance its customer‑experience strategy. You will work on cloud‑native, micro‑service solutions built on the Digital Network Architecture, applying modern Agile practices.

Key responsibilities

  • Design, develop, and deliver high‑quality Java 8+ code following SOLID principles.
  • Build reusable, scalable micro‑services using Spring Boot and Event‑Driven Architecture.
  • Operate in a CI/CD environment and leverage cloud platforms for deployment.
  • Select appropriate persistence layers (RDBMS, NoSQL) based on business needs.
  • Implement coding best practices and quality gates.
  • Conduct proofs‑of‑concept to address emerging requirements.
  • Collaborate with cross‑functional Mastercard groups to ensure project success.
  • Mentor junior developers and contribute to an Agile team culture.

Required profile

  • Strong passion for technology and deep object‑oriented design expertise.
  • Extensive experience in product development and online/real‑time systems.
  • Proven ability to work in CI/CD pipelines and cloud‑based environments.
  • Excellent analytical and problem‑solving skills with an entrepreneurial mindset.

Required skills

  • Java (8 or higher)
  • Spring Boot framework
  • Micro‑services architecture
  • Event‑Driven Architecture
  • Cloud development (any major cloud provider)
  • CI/CD tooling
  • RDBMS and NoSQL databases

What we offer

  • Opportunity to innovate within a global payments leader.
  • Collaborative, inclusive culture driven by Mastercard’s Decency Quotient.
  • Access to cutting‑edge technologies and continuous learning.

Questions fréquentes

Le salaire n'est pas communiqué publiquement par le recruteur. Vous pouvez postuler et négocier directement avec mastercard.
Cliquez sur "Postuler maintenant" en haut de la page. Vous pouvez importer votre CV en 1 clic — Jobiglo extrait automatiquement vos informations et postule pour vous.
Source : ats:workday

Why are you reporting this job?

Thank you for your report. We will review this job.

Apply in 30 seconds

Enter your email to apply. An account will be created automatically.

By continuing, you accept our terms of use.

Already have an account? Login

Published 1 hour ago

Expires 1 month from now

6 views · 0 applications

Boost your chances

Upload your CV — we will match you with relevant openings.

Analyzing your CV...

mastercard